Can you explain what RAID 5 is?
RAID 5 is a data storage virtualization technology that combines multiple disk drives into a single unit for redundancy and performance.
How does RAID 5 provide redundancy?
RAID 5 uses striping with parity, meaning it distributes data across multiple disks and stores parity information, allowing data recovery if one disk fails.
What are the advantages of using RAID 5?
The advantages include improved read performance, fault tolerance, and efficient storage utilization since it requires less overhead than mirroring.
Are there any downsides to RAID 5?
Yes, RAID 5 can have slower write speeds due to parity calculations, and if multiple drives fail simultaneously, data can be lost.
Is RAID 5 suitable for all types of data?
RAID 5 is great for general data storage, but for critical data, consider RAID 10 for better performance and redundancy.
